Output 27077007a84fd9f544d06cdb2b56f306562d5091c3b3af35cbb08b8fb59db594:3

value
25600000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3be2351f12fc9dfe7e00181e21fbaa743bc897a8 OP_EQUALVERIFY OP_CHECKSIG
address
16TdrVUm6fKd8mdX7UwhXQvUsut3xLCZFc
transaction
27077007a84fd9f544d06cdb2b56f306562d5091c3b3af35cbb08b8fb59db594
spent
true